1996 leglise clinet Bordeaux Red

Château Eglise Clinet Pomerol 1996: It's agreed among most Bordeaux wine lovers that Right Bank, more specifically Pomerol, made good quality but not great reds in 1996. The 1995 was much better for Merlot and Cabernet Franc. So this 1996 Eglise Clinet came as a big surprise when I tasted it. The red shows wonderful complexity and beauty now. It's full body yet refined with black olive and berry character. It's so balanced and fine now. Very pretty. Drink now.James Suckling | 94 JSOne of the few profound Pomerols in 1996, l'Eglise-Clinet turned out an uncommonly rich, concentrated wine that is performing well from bottle, even though it is displaying a more tightly-knit structure than it did from cask. The dark ruby/purple color is followed by notes of charcoal, jammy cassis, raspberries, and a touch of sur-maturite. Spicy oak emerges as the wine sits in the glass. It is fat, concentrated, and medium to full-bodied, with a layered, multidimensional, highly nuanced personality. This muscular Pomerol will require 3-5 years of bottle age. Anticipated maturity: 2004-2020.Robert Parker | 93 RPThe 1996 l’Eglise-Clinet has always had an open and Burgundy-like bouquet, pure but like many Pomerol crus in this vintage, not particularly complex. The palate is well balanced with slightly grainy tannin. This is a more masculine and introverted wine compared to the 1995, a little too serious perhaps and needing more flesh toward the linear finish. Not bad at all although it just lacks the fireworks. Tasted over a private dinner in Bordeaux.Vinous Media | 90 VM

2008 la violette Bordeaux Red

Still vibrantly colored, the 100% Merlot 2008 La Violette boasts a fabulous bouquet of blackcurrants, cherries, spring flowers, forest floor, and licorice. Ultra-fine, medium to full-bodied, balanced and beautifully textured, almost Burgundian, this beauty is already impossible to resist but will keep for another decade.Jeb Dunnuck | 95 JDFashioned from yields of 18 hectoliters per hectare with 13.5% natural alcohol, the opaque ruby-hued 2008 exhibits tell-tale floral notes intertwined with raspberries, sweet black cherries, licorice and cassis. Medium to full-bodied, beautifully concentrated and strikingly pure as well as multilayered, the 2008, despite its precociousness, will benefit from 2-3 years of bottle age and keep for 20-25 years. It is one of the top successes of the vintage.Robert Parker | 95 RPBright ruby. Superripe aromas of blackberry and licorice. Fat, lush and sweet, with excellent depth of texture. Wonderfully layered, large-scaled, utterly seamless wine, yet I found myself wishing for some more floral high notes. Will give great early pleasure.Vinous Media | 90 VMThis is ripe and filled in, with plum sauce, warm currant paste and cherry preserve flavors all wrapped together and carried by the plush, velvety finish. There's a modern kiss of toast on the back end. Nicely done. Drink now through 2015. 291 cases made.Wine Spectator | 90 WS
